For me in recent years the choice between Sofitel DH and Wentworth was broadly balanced (after Wentworth's recent renovation). My bias historically was towards DH because but they each have their pros and cons:
Sofitel DH
- newer building, rooms, decor, modern bathrooms
- lounge offering *was* good, and was less crowded.
- main restaurantis generally a zoo on my experiece
- On any given day DH generally commands a price premium over Wentworth. Sometimes the asking price is ridiculous (eg $600-800 while Wentworth is 350ish??)
- Welcome drink in Champagne Bar gives good value, but no more view now. View towards Barangaroo from the lounge is also now blocked by the new adjacent tower.
Sofitel Wentworth:
- $70m renovation seems to have gone mostly on the public areas (lounge is very nice) but minimal on the rooms. Structurally no changes, so rooms are still smaller than DH, and the bathrooms have still have the old 1960s vibe (yellow marble etc). Bath tubs are small.
- Food in the lounge is very good, definitely their strong point. They usually have 1 hero hot item (eg roast pork, roast lamb with sides etc) plus the buffet selection, so you can easily have a proper dinner.
- The clientele here seem to be older (might be from cruise ship travellers), and seems to be less families/young kids running around. It's definitely a much more relaxed civil vibe here.
- Price is more competitive, very good actually (eg starting prices $268+, which is a steal if you have lounge access)
- Tilda went back under hotel operation so the accor 30% dining discount applies, hopefully they can maintain the standards of the previous external operators.
Based on my recent experience at DH, the pendulum has swung back to Wentworth for me.
